Four Harlem friends -- Bishop, Q, Steel and Raheem -- dabble in petty crime, but they decide to go big by knocking off a convenience store. Bishop, the magnetic leader of the group, has the gun. But Q has different aspirations. He wants to be a DJ and happens to have a gig the night of the robbery. Unfortunately for him, Bishop isn't willing to take no for answer in a game where everything's for keeps.

Juice is a 1992 Drama, Thriller, Action and Crime movie directed by Ernest R. Dickerson starring Omar Epps, Tupac Shakur, Khalil Kain, Jermaine Hopkins and Cindy Herron. Find out where to watch, rent, or stream it online on YourMovies - including Amazon Prime Video availability.
